Is this possible? All the check boxes for heartbeat/sync are greyed out when I get to that step in the HA device setup.

Here is what I have...

Server1:
Amazon AWS availability zone "ABC"
NIC1 = 10.0.1.100 (primary)
NIC2 = 10.0.12.100 (want to use for heartbeat/sync)

Server2:
Amazon AWS availability zone ""XYZ"
NIC1 = 10.0.11.100 (primary)
NIC2 = 10.0.13.100 (want to use for heartbeat/sync)

Does the heartbeat/sync connection HAVE to be on a common subnet (For example, 10.0.12.xxx on BOTH servers)? Each server is in a different AWS availability zone. In Amazon AWS, I don't think I can have a subnet span across different availability zones.

Hello again,

I have actually discovered a workaround that allows for contiguous subnets across availability zones without using a Citrix bridge or any further configuration. The workaround involves creating a few custom subnets for the heartbeat and synchronization channels, and further involves changing the subnet masks around so Starwind iSCSI SAN is fooled into thinking they're on the same subnet. This is currently the configuration I am using and I will say that it is working well... Here's what I did:

1. Create a VPC in EC2
VPC Config
10.0.0.0/16 (255.255.0.0)

Just use the wizard here... Use the default layout, 1 public subnet.

2. Create some subnets for the primary, secondary, heartbeat and sync channels
Subnet Config
10.1.1.0/24 (255.255.255.0) - primary zone located in east1a... I use this as the subnet my Master iSCSI server lives in
10.1.2.0/24 (255.255.255.0) - secondary zone located in east1b... I use this as the subnet my Secondary iSCSI server lives in
10.1.4.0/28 (255.255.255.240) - primary zone located in east1a... I use this as the subnet for heartbeat/sync for my Master iSCSI server
10.1.4.16/28 (255.255.255.240) - secondary zone located in east1b... I use this as the subnet for heartbeat/sync for my Secondary iSCSI server
10.1.5.0/28 (255.255.255.240) - primary zone located in east1a... I use this as the subnet for dedicated heartbeat for my Master iSCSI server
10.1.5.16/28 (255.255.255.240) - secondary zone located in east1b... I use this as the subnet for dedicated heartbeat for my Secondary iSCSI server

MAKE SURE YOU ADD THESE SUBNETS TO THE ROUTE TABLE!!!

3. Assign the appropriate interfaces to your two Starwind servers
IP Config

Master
Primary NIC: 10.1.1.10 (This can be assigned via DHCP, if you configured that in your instance creation... really doesn't matter.)

Secondary Heartbeat/Sync NIC: 10.1.4.14 / 255.255.255.0 / gw 10.1.4.1 (This needs to be statically assigned so you can mangle the subnet mask... This is what fools Starwind into thinking the interfaces are on a contiguous subnet.)

Secondary dedicated Heartbeat NIC: 10.1.5.14 / 255.255.255.0 / gq 10.1.5.1 (This also needs to be statically assigned for the same reason as mentioned above for the Secondary Heartbeat/Sync interface).

PING ALL THE INTERFACES!!!

Secondary
Primary NIC: 10.1.2.10 (This can be assigned via DHCP, if you configured that in your instance creation... really doesn't matter.)

Secondary Heartbeat/Sync NIC: 10.1.4.30 / 255.255.255.0 / gw 10.1.4.17 (This needs to be statically assigned so you can mangle the subnet mask... This is what fools Starwind into thinking the interfaces are on a contiguous subnet.)

Secondary dedicated Heartbeat NIC: 10.1.5.30 / 255.255.255.0 / gq 10.1.5.17 (This also needs to be statically assigned for the same reason as mentioned above for the Secondary Heartbeat/Sync interface).

PING ALL THE INTERFACES!!!


From there you should be able to add the heartbeat and sync interfaces like I've done. It's not pretty, but I can confirm that this works entirely and I am currently employing this as a workaround until the multi-subnet functionality is supported in future Starwind releases. Basically, as far as Amazon is concerned, those subnets are indeed in different Availability Zones and are attached to their respective gateways. From the OS level, we have simply told Windows that the configured addresses are not /28 but actually /24, which then makes it seem like they are on the same subnet and thus allows Starwind to use them.
